Replacing a 21" Front Single Disc Spoke Tire Assembly

This process will show you how fitting the 21-inch front single disc spoke tire assembly. You’ll require some essential equipment , including spanners , a hoist, and possibly a plastic hammer to help seat the tire . Slowly loosen the existing axle nut, then separate the suspension arms just enough to slide the old tire assembly out. When installing the new wheel , be sure to position it correctly within the forks and securely tighten the axle nut. Ensure double-check your work before taking the bike for a spin .
